Among the beginner options, the Certificate III in Early Childhood Education and Care (CHC30121) is an excellent starting point for those with no prior experience. Additionally, essential training like Provide First Aid (HLTAID011) and CPR (HLTAID009) is invaluable in ensuring the safety of children in your care.
For those who already possess some qualifications or experience, consider advancing your career with advanced courses such as the Diploma of Early Childhood Education and Care (CHC50121) or pursuing a Bachelor of Early Childhood Education. These programs prepare you for rewarding roles such as Early Childhood Teacher, Education Coordinator, or Centre Manager within the vibrant Marangaroo community.
